Cases that go to trial
Mesothelioma lawsuits can be complex, but many claims reach settlement agreements before reaching trial. However, if a case does go to trial the jury will decide how much compensation the victim is entitled to. A trial verdict may also be appealed. This could delay compensation payments by months, or even years.
In the United States, the majority of mesothelioma lawsuits are filed by personal injury lawyers. They seek financial compensation to pay for medical expenses, lost wages, and other expenses. Compensation from a mesothelioma attorneys lawsuit can't restore health or bring back a loved one, but it can help patients and their families get the best possible treatment.
The discovery process can last months while attorneys gather evidence and interview witnesses. A mesothelioma lawyer can interview former and current workers who could provide valuable information about asbestos exposure. They will also gather medical documents to prove that exposure to asbestos resulted in a mesothelioma diagnosis. In this phase, a patient may be asked to take an interview that is recorded and presented to the jury in the case of a trial.
In wrongful death lawsuits, the plaintiff seeks compensation for the family member's death caused by mesothelioma, or another asbestos-related illness. These lawsuits seek justice by holding responsible parties accountable for negligently exposed victims to asbestos. The lawsuits for wrongful death are filed by the spouses or children, as well as other dependents who have lost a loved one.

A mesothelioma lawyer can also assist victims in determining the amount of compensation they are eligible to receive. Compensation from a mesothelioma lawsuit could include non-economic, economic, and punitive damages. Economic damages include the past and future medical costs as well as lost wages and funeral expenses. Non-economic damages include suffering and suffering and loss of consortium and emotional distress. Punitive damages are intended to discourage asbestos companies from engaging with criminal, oppressive or negligent behavior.
In addition, mesothelioma lawyers can assist victims and their families in filing claims for wrongful death. Wrongful Death claims are similar to personal injuries lawsuits, and seek compensation for the loss of a loved one's loss due to asbestos exposure. These claims can be filed by the spouses, children, or other family members who were close to asbestos victims.
